Interest rates for equipment loans in Fort Meade, can vary widely based on the lender, loan type, and your personal credit profile. Traditional banks typically offer rates between 6% to 12% for well-qualified borrowers, though approval can be strict. SBA loans in Fort Meade, which are popular for new businesses, generally have rates ranging from 7% to 13%, depending on the loan program. Alternative and online lenders may have higher rates, often between 6% to 30%, as they take on more risk, offer more flexible requirements, and time to funding is much faster.

Equipment financing in Fort Meade, FL covers a wide range of business machinery essential for local enterprises. Small business owners around Polk County can secure loans for restaurant kitchen equipment, agricultural machinery, construction vehicles, medical devices, manufacturing tools, and technology infrastructure.
Local founders near Lake Hancock seeking equipment financing should consider their specific industry needs and budget constraints. Lenders evaluate credit history, business plan strength, and equipment value when determining loan eligibility for new business owners in central Florida.
